On being a Texture Artist at Ubisoft Toronto

As a Texture Artist at UbiTO, you will make an immersive world come alive by creating and applying textures that give depth and dimension to everything within it. With a mix of observation, skill, and imagination, you add the details that define characters, objects, and environments. You take inspiration from reality to build believable materials, and adapt to new tools to push them to their full potential. You freely choose the methods that work best for you to create a finished look that fits the feel of the game and makes it memorable.

The daily life of a Texture Artist at Ubisoft Toronto:

  • Collaborate with the art team to grasp the game’s artistic vision and set texture priorities.
  • Study concept art and research your own references to develop the visual design language.
  • Work closely with level artists to understand environment needs.
  • Create textures from scratch, references, or scans & build and organize your texture library.
  • Partner with modellers to suggest textures and help with 3D mapping.
  • Find balance between artistic aspects and technical constraints.
  • Polish textures and apply them to 3D models.
  • Document and share your knowledge and best practices.
  • Modify your work based on feedback received from interdependent teams (debug and optimize).
Skills & Requirements

What you'll bring:

  • Minimum 3 years’ experience in game asset creation or equivalent;
  • Experience in 3ds Max, Zbrush, Substance Designer, Substance Painter, Photoshop, and Unreal or equivalent;
  • Solid understanding of PBR rendering, texture, material, its relationship with lighting, and UV unwrapping and layout;
  • Strong artistic sense with an eye for detail, composition, and value/color theory;
  • Ability to accept feedback and adapt to change;
  • Must be proactive, team player, and constant learner.
